Hi, all. As we know, the "index()" method usually return object list and
the "show()" method return an object for detail in api's controller. But I
found in our InstanceUsageAuditLogController[1], the 'index' method return
an object, I'm really not sure that index() is buggy, and I wonder what it
is intended to do and what might be needed to fix it.
